If we look at the definition of duplicate content, it refers to content that appears at more than one location (URL) at a time. Duplicate content can include anything from a paragraph from the product description to the whole page.
Although duplicate content will not tank your website’s ranking, it is better to avoid it. According to Google,
“Duplicate content on a site is not grounds for action on that site unless it appears that the intent of the duplicate content is to be deceptive and manipulate search engine results. If your site suffers from duplicate content issues, and you don’t follow the advice listed in this document, we do a good job of choosing a version of the content to show in our search results.”
Nevertheless, this does not mean that you should not limit the duplicate content on your website. This is because duplicate content and URLs can confuse the SEO algorithm which in return messes with the way relevant content appears. This means, your target audience will not see the content they want which will affect your engagement.
